Alaska Board of Game Meeting

The Alaska Board of Game (board) will meet in Fairbanks on March 4-12, 2022 at Pike’s Waterfront Lodge located at 1850 Hoselton Drive. During this nine-day public meeting, the board will address more than 100 proposals requesting changes to statewide provisions related to hunting and trapping and some region-specific topics including reauthorization of antlerless moose hunts.

Written comments from the public on specific proposals are encouraged to be submitted by Friday, Feb. 18, 2022.
The registration deadline for remote public testimony is 5:00 p.m. Monday, February 28
For those testifying in-person at the meeting, the deadline to sign up will be Saturday, March 5, at 10:00 a.m.

Comments may be submitted online at www.boardofgame.adfg.alaska.gov (prior to the deadline only); via email to dfg.bog.comments@alaska.gov (PDF attachments preferred, or contact ADF&G Boards Support for assistance), by fax to 907-465-6094, or in person at the meeting. Comments must include a full name, community of residence and proposal numbers for which the comments pertain.
